Transaction 76a36bccfc9507babb44466bdd5a8e1070eda41094092ff35b197e9f5907eab5

1 Input
1 Outputs
  • 76a36bccfc9507babb44466bdd5a8e1070eda41094092ff35b197e9f5907eab5:0
  • value  113933
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G